Why ActivArt exists

ActivArt started with a simple frustration: the best photos from runs, rides, and hikes sit forgotten in the camera roll. The workout gets logged, the stats get synced, and the moment itself never gets shared because editing a photo, adding the numbers, and making it look good takes more energy than the workout did.

ActivArt closes that gap. It finds the photos you took during an activity, matches them to the workout automatically, and turns them into striking AI art with your real stats rendered into the scene. What used to take a design app and twenty minutes now takes a couple of taps, while the finishing high is still fresh.

What we believe

  • Your photos stay yours. AI image inputs are sent only while you create and are discarded after processing. Photo-free AI video sends no source image. When you animate an image, that image and the finished result stay private for the job and its short recovery window, then are deleted. Your activity data is never used to train AI models. Details in the Privacy Policy.
  • Meet athletes where they train. ActivArt connects to Apple Health, Health Connect, Strava, and Intervals.icu, which bridges Garmin, Wahoo, COROS, Polar, Suunto, and most other platforms. No new tracking habits required.
  • Free to try, honest to upgrade. You can create and share without paying. Premium exists for athletes who want more, not to hold your own photos hostage.
